Hawaiian Garlic Shrimp with A Sweet Twist

Hawaiian Garlic Shrimp with A Sweet Twist

This vibrant Hawaiian dish features succulent shrimp cooked in a fragrant garlic sauce with a delightful sweet twist that balances the flavors perfectly.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Main
Cuisine International
Servings 4 servings
Calories 300 kcal

Equipment

  • Skillet
  • Mixing Bowl

Ingredients
  

Ingredients

  • 500 g Shrimp peeled and deveined
  • 4 cloves Garlic minced
  • 15 ml Olive oil for cooking
  • 15 ml Sweet glaze honey or sweet chili sauce
  • 1 unit Citrus juice for brightness

Instructions
 

  • Pat the shrimp dry and marinate for 15-30 minutes if time allows.
  • Heat the skillet over medium-high heat and add olive oil to prevent sticking.
  • Sear the shrimp for 2-3 minutes on each side until pink and opaque, then remove from the skillet.
  • Toss in minced garlic to the skillet and cook until fragrant.
  • Return the shrimp to the skillet, add the sweet glaze, and a splash of citrus juice, stirring until the sauce coats the shrimp.

Notes

Tip: Keep an eye on the garlic to prevent burning. Adjust sweetness to taste for the perfect balance.
